Best time to go to District II

The best time to visit District II is dependant on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July and August are its hottest month on average. At the time of August,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ly cloudy with no rain.

calendarCalendar MonthtemperatureTemperaturerainPrecipitationmostlyCloudinessoccupationOccupancypricePricing
January32.9°F (0.5°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ly Low
February36.1°F (2.3°C)No RainMostly CloudySlightly HighSlightly Low
March44.2°F (6.8°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ly LowSlightly Low
April53.8°F (12.1°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
May61.3°F (16.3°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
June70.0°F (21.1°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
July74.1°F (23.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August74.1°F (23.4°C)Light RainSunnyAverageAverage
September65.1°F (18.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
October54.3°F (12.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
November44.6°F (7.0°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December35.2°F (1.8°C)No R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age

What is there to do around this Budapest neighbourhood?

Gul Baba's Tomb, Frankel Leo Street Synagogue and Kiraly Baths are notable landmarks to see while you're in District II. You could also plan a visit to Danube River or Béla Bartók Memorial House while you're in the neighbourhood. A few places to visit in the area around District II include Margaret Island, Palvolgyi Cave and Libego cable car. When you're sightseeing in Budapest, Zugligeti Libego Chair Lift and Janos Hill are also worth a stop.
